What's Happening?
Teledyne Flir, a U.S.-based sensor specialist, has introduced the SkyCarrier, a drone-in-a-box system designed for launching and recovering drones from moving ground or maritime platforms. This system is capable of autonomously deploying and retrieving drones while moving at speeds up to 50 km/h. The SkyCarrier can be optionally tethered, allowing extended operational time and altitude capabilities. The development of this system is influenced by battlefield demands observed in conflicts such as Ukraine, where drones have been widely used.
Why It's Important?
The introduction of the SkyCarrier system represents a significant advancement in drone technology, particularly for military and surveillance applications. By enabling drones to be launched and recovered from moving platforms, Teledyne Flir addresses the need for rapid deployment and increased safety in dynamic environments. This technology could enhance operational efficiency and effectiveness for military forces, potentially influencing defense strategies and procurement decisions. The system's ability to operate in radio-silent mode and its tethered operations offer strategic advantages in covert operations.
